If you use these formulas, you can solve the problem. Weight = cups x the cup size x the density Cups = the weight / (the cup size x the density) With these formulas, you need to know more than the grams. The density is critical too. Depending on the country of origin, the cup size might even differ!1 gram (g) = 0.004226753 cup (cup). Gram (g) is a unit of Weight used in Metric system. To measure exactly 120 grams on a kitchen scale, first turn on the scale and ensure it is set to the appropriate unit of measurement (grams in this case). Then, place a container on the scale and "zero" the scale so that it reads 0 grams with the container on it. Raw, chopped, diced, mashed, sliced bananas.To convert 450 grams to cups, you will need to know the density of the ingredient you are measuring. Different ingredients have different densities, which means they weigh different amounts per volume. For example, a cup of flour and a cup of sugar have different weights due to their different densities. Generally, 450 grams of a dry ingredient ...
